Alison Cassidy - Ode to Ella - A little Doggerel

Ella is my sausage dog,
Her legs are undersize,
Her tail wags like a metronome,
Her brown eyes mesmerize.

Ella's nose is polished black,
Her sense of smell's acute,
Her stomach is an endless pit,
She's really rather cute.

She's fond of eating Rom the cat,
He doesn't seem to mind.
She bites his neck and chews his head.
She isn't very kind.

She also chases cockatoos
And lies beside the fire
Upon her back like snoopy dog
Replete with Mr. Tyre.*

Ella is my dearest love.
I walk her every day
I know she loves me eagerly,
She licks my face away!

*Mr. Tyre is her favorite toy, a present from the one who feeds her.

Alison Cassidy
